How to prepare for a job interview at Private Equity Insights (London)

Know Your Investors

Before the interview, research the types of institutional investors Private Equity Insights works with. Understanding their investment strategies and interests will help you tailor your responses and show that you're genuinely interested in building those relationships.

Showcase Your Communication Skills

Since this role heavily relies on strong interpersonal skills, prepare examples of how you've successfully communicated with clients or stakeholders in the past.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ers and make them impactful.

Demonstrate Proactivity

Be ready to discuss instances where you've taken the initiative in previous roles. Whether it was organising an event or developing a new strategy, showing that you can think ahead and act without being prompted will resonate well with the interviewers.

Emphasise Team Collaboration

This position requires working in a fast-paced environment, so highlight your experience in collaborative settings. Share specific examples of how you've worked effectively within a team to achieve common goals, as this will demonstrate your ability to thrive in their dynamic culture.
